November 29, 200520 yr Truth is, it doesn't really bring much, but some mini-fps...Did a little testing today, with the situation of 5 overcast 8/8 cumulus layers (FE clouds, DXT, RenderToTexture ON) and Cessna on the strip. Got max. of 26fps, with lowest 24fps. CPU overclocking (3.4Ghz to 4.0Ghz) seems to have NO impact on the clouds, as AVGfps were the same. But, OCing the GPU brought these 2fps.My guess only is that CPU is only relevant for panels, ground textures etc.So that's it, maybe this can help someone who is upgrading.
November 29, 200520 yr My personal oppinion is that OC is a perspective of the user. If I feel that my system has a bottle neck in the GPU department I may see a jump in frames if I OC my Vid card. On the other hand if the bottle neck is CPU then I can go that route. I have seen both work well but normally I just back myself into another bottle neck. When I overclocked my xp2600 from 1.8mhz to 2.2 I saw a great FPS jump but my TI-4200 was holding me back. I then got a 6800GT and overclocked it to 6800Ultra speeds and my xp2600 was holding me back. I then got a A64 3200 at 2.0 mhz and OC'd to 2600mhz. I get a small boost each time I overclock a component but added all together I have a FX-57 CPU and a 6800 Ultra for the price of a 3200 Venice and a 6800GT.
